Output 5923655aa9e07613f0d65031314a0928d6376ed1330a1ba7809756cafc8bb006:183

value
1228256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0626ec85cb8c7f17b0d01772ab79c2e8bfc32e07 OP_EQUAL
address
D5hdDtc5xiyp1yBmwBfnFVhR8wwWBRcBfq
transaction
5923655aa9e07613f0d65031314a0928d6376ed1330a1ba7809756cafc8bb006
spent
true